Receiva is an offline-first progressive web app (PWA) that runs entirely inside your browser. It has no application backend that receives or stores your data.

The core principle. Receiva does not operate servers that collect or store your business data or your Google user data. Your clients, catalog, personnel, receipts, and business details are created and kept locally on your device. When you sign in with Google, the app talks to Google's APIs directly from your browser — nothing passes through a server we run.

This policy explains, in the categories required by the Google API Services User Data Policy, how Receiva accesses, uses, stores, shares, retains, and deletes Google user data, as well as how it handles the rest of your data.

Limited Use

Receiva's use and transfer of information received from Google APIs adheres to the Google API Services User Data Policy, including the Limited Use requirements. Data obtained from Google APIs is used only to provide the user-facing feature you invoked, is not transferred to others except as needed to provide that feature (and never to data brokers or for advertising), and is not read by humans except with your explicit consent, where required for security, or to comply with applicable law.

4. Location and reverse geocoding

When you use the GPS "pick nearest client" feature, your device's current latitude and longitude are used to find nearby clients and are sent to OpenStreetMap's Nominatim service (nominatim.openstreetmap.org) to translate the coordinates into a street address. No identifier is attached to that request, and your location is not stored by Receiva or sent to any server we run. See the Nominatim usage policy.

5. Email delivery

Receipts are delivered from your own Gmail account using the Gmail API. The recipient, subject, and body are determined by you. Receiva does not keep a copy of outgoing mail on any server it operates.
